Professional Background
Andrew McCullough is a highly accomplished healthcare finance and operations executive renowned for his entrepreneurial focus and innovative strategies that drive efficiency and profitability in the healthcare sector. With a comprehensive skill set that includes financial planning and analysis, revenue cycle management, and insurance payer contract negotiation, Andrew stands out as a transformative leader in healthcare finance.
As the Chief Financial Officer at Fox Valley Orthopedics, Andrew leverages his extensive experience and deep knowledge of the healthcare industry to optimize financial performance and enhance operational efficiency. His role requires astute oversight of financial reporting, physician compensation systems, and developing key performance indicator (KPI) dashboards that guide strategic decision-making at the executive level. Andrew's strategic acumen is also complemented by his ability to manage complex financial landscapes, underscored by his strong background in real estate finance, lease administration, treasury management, and purchasing/supply chain systems.
Prior to his current position, Andrew held several notable roles which have contributed to his diversified expertise. As Manager of Global Risk & Regulatory at Grant Thornton International Ltd, he was pivotal in navigating regulatory landscapes, ensuring compliance, and mitigating risks associated with healthcare financing. His earlier position as Private Equity Investment Consultant at Highland Capital Advisors further solidified his proficiency in investment sourcing and evaluation, particularly within the healthcare framework.
Andrew's executive leadership experience also includes serving as the Chief Executive Officer and Chief Financial Officer at H. A. Phillips & Co, where he oversaw the company’s financial operations and strategic direction. His multifaceted background in industries such as private equity investment sourcing, regulatory risk management, and industrial equipment manufacturing provides him with a unique perspective in the healthcare finance field, allowing for a comprehensive approach that benefits his organization's strategic goals.
Education and Achievements
Andrew's professional journey is fortified by a solid educational foundation that equips him with the analytical and managerial skills needed in today’s complex financial environment. He holds an MBA in Finance and Managerial & Organizational Behavior from the prestigious University of Chicago Booth School of Business. This program is renowned for its rigor and emphasis on data-driven decision-making, which aligns closely with Andrew's operational philosophies in healthcare finance.
In addition to his MBA, Andrew earned a Master of Science in Real Estate Finance and Management from the University of Denver's Daniels College of Business. His education in real estate finance allows him to adeptly navigate the nuances of real estate transactions in healthcare, enhancing both service delivery and financial health.
Furthermore, Andrew holds a Bachelor of Arts degree in Neuroscience from Pomona College.
